In Short – Designed to capture the feel of the Great Northern Railway, the handcrafted mahogany bar and a railroad posters help, as this two-room restaurant, equipped with comfortable brown leather booths, an open kitchen and contemporary lighting, provides an inviting DTC setting for a healthy lunch and after-work crowd. Expect American-inspired cuisine with flair.

My husband and I had dinner here last Sat. night. Reservations are not needed, it was pretty dead for a Sat. night but I'm guessing it is more popular during the week and at lunch since it is located in the Tech Center. We sat outside since it was such a nice night but the inside of the restaurant looked beautiful. Our waiter was great and answered all of our questions about the menu. We started out with the lobster dumplings. They were good but couldn't really tell they were lobster. Our dinner was fabulous. My husband had the burger which he loved and I had the short stack of ribs. They were fabulous! Cooked just right and had a very tasty sauce on them. The short stack is actually an appetizer but was plenty of food for me, my husband even had one or two pieces and it was still filling. It also came with some cole slaw. You can order the full stack with fries and cole slaw but I would imagine you would have tons of left overs. I was a little hesitant going here after reading the reviews but we had a very nice experience and would definately go back! (P.S.
